Using cricket to bring people together
At Edgbaston, we believe cricket has the power to bring people together from every walk of life. Edgbaston for Everyone is our commitment to making the stadium — and the game — safe, welcoming and inclusive for all.
Whether you’re a player wearing the Bear & Ragged Staff, a fan in the stands, or a member of staff, you should always feel part of a community where you belong.
We have made important strides but know there is more to do, and we look forward to sharing our progress and future actions with you.

Our People
In 2024 we took important steps to support, develop and empower our people, making Edgbaston a more inclusive, welcoming and positive place to work and play.
  • EDI Training: 67 colleagues completed training on inclusion & language (NPS +85).
  • Disability Confident: Guaranteed interviews introduced; 2 hires made through the scheme.
  • Colleague Council: New forum established to amplify diverse voices across Club & Foundation.
  • Wellbeing Support: 1:1 resilience coaching made available to all colleagues.
  • Inclusive Policies: Employment policies reviewed for accessibility & inclusive language.
  • PRIDE Values: Embedded into appraisal process – Passion, Respect, Innovation, Diversity, Excellence.
  • Women’s Cricket: £200k invested in new changing & training facilities for Bears Women.

Data, Insight & Reporting
We are committed to transparency and accountability, using data and reporting to track progress and drive meaningful change.
  • Gender Pay Gap: Reported voluntarily, closing the gap by 3.5% in 2024; now below the national average at 12.09%
  • Board Diversity: Achieved targets of 30% female representation and 30% ethnically diverse representation.
  • Embedding EDI: Built into our Annual Operating Plan and senior leaders’ objectives.
  • 89.6% of colleagues feel their wellbeing is supported.
  • 85.8% of colleagues feel that we live our ‘Diversity’ value.
  • Game-Wide Census Survey: 93% felt the organisation is inclusive.
  • Game-Wide Census Survey: 93% believe women’s cricket is valued.
  • Game-Wide Census Survey: Only 8% witnessed and 3% experienced discriminatory behaviour – significantly lower than other FCCs (27% and 25%).

Innovate, Inspire & Celebrate
In 2024 we continued to celebrate diversity and inspire communities by delivering cultural events and inclusive opportunities.
  • Welcomed 1,000 school children to watch Central Sparks matches free of charge.
  • Gave 400 children with Special Educational Needs the chance to enjoy County Championship matches at no cost.
  • Attracted almost 50,000 fans to Edgbaston for the inaugural World Championship of Legends, featuring teams from Pakistan, West Indies, India, England, South Africa and Australia.
  • Hosted a Community Partner’s Iftar with 110 guests.
  • Held a Christmas Service with 100 guests.
  • Delivered the Vaisakhi Cricket Festival with 50 players.
  • Celebrated PRIDE Month by marching with the Birmingham Unicorns at PRIDE Birmingham and organising the second LGBT festival at Sutton Coldfield CC.

2025 Action Plan
Our primary focus is to build on the progress we’ve made, set new standards for inclusion, and create opportunities that ensure everyone connected with our club feels represented, valued, and inspired.
Our People
In 2025 we will strengthen our commitment to inclusion by revamping and re-energising both the EDI Steering Group and Inclusion Advisory Board. We will also deliver our first mandatory training course for colleagues and aim to increase workforce diversity in gender, ethnicity, and disability by 2%.
Data Insight and Reporting
We will introduce ethnic pay gap reporting (subject to available data) and implement an internal audit process to track departmental activity. Alongside this, we will focus on increasing the diversity of our audiences across major matchdays, the T20 Blast, and The Hundred compared with 2024.
Involve, Inspire and Celebrate
To celebrate and embrace diversity, we will deliver at least four cultural events for colleagues and our community. We will also host a week of staff-led activities during National Inclusion Week and ensure WCCC or WCF colleagues are represented at every ECB EDI event, sharing learnings with the Steering Group.
